Choosing a Theme for Your Grid:
Choosing a theme for your Instagram grid is the first step in designing a cohesive and visually appealing profile. A theme refers to the overall style or look of your Instagram feed. Some common themes include minimalist, colorful, pastel, black and white, and patterned.
When choosing a theme, it’s important to consider your brand, target audience, and the type of content you’ll be posting. For example, a minimalistic theme may be suitable for a lifestyle blogger, while a colorful theme may be appropriate for a fashion brand.

Overview of Instagram’s Grid Layout:
Instagram’s grid layout consists of three columns, with each post taking up one square on the grid. The grid layout is important because it allows you to create a consistent and cohesive look for your profile. A visually appealing grid layout can help attract and retain followers and increase engagement.
Techniques for Creating a Cohesive Grid:
Creating a cohesive grid layout requires attention to detail and consistency in elements such as color scheme, fonts, and type of content. Here are some techniques to create a cohesive grid:
- Use a consistent color scheme throughout your posts to create a visually appealing and recognizable feed.
- Choose fonts that align with your brand identity and use them consistently throughout your posts.
- Use similar types of posts (such as quotes, product shots, or lifestyle photos) to create a consistent look and feel.
- Use negative space effectively to make your posts stand out and create a visually appealing grid layout.

Editing Your Posts to Fit the Grid Layout:
Editing your posts to fit the grid layout can help create a consistent look and feel throughout your feed. Some tips for editing your posts include:
- Using consistent filters or editing techniques to create a cohesive look.
- Cropping your photos to fit the three-column grid layout.
- Using Instagram’s layout feature to create collages or photo grids that fit the grid layout.
Posting at the Right Time:
Posting at the right time can increase engagement and reach on your posts. Some tips for posting at the right time include:
- Posting when your audience is most active on Instagram.
- Experimenting with different posting times to determine when your audience is most engaged.
- Using Instagram’s Insights feature to track engagement and determine the best posting times.

Analysis of Successful Instagram Accounts’ Grid Layouts:
Analyzing successful Instagram accounts’ grid layouts can provide inspiration and guidance for your own design decisions. Some popular Instagram accounts with effective grid layouts include:
- @thegoodtrade: This Instagram account uses a minimalistic grid layout with a consistent color scheme and font. The use of negative space between posts creates a visually appealing and easy-to-navigate profile.
- @lulus: This fashion brand uses a colorful and patterned grid layout with consistent product shots and lifestyle photos. The use of negative space and white borders around posts creates a cohesive and visually appealing profile.
- @theeverygirl: This lifestyle blog uses a mix of minimalistic and colorful posts to create a dynamic and interesting grid layout. The use of quotes and behind-the-scenes photos adds variety and interest to the feed.
